Oath or Affirmation
All public employees are
disaster service workers. As such, before beginning employment with the
District, employees must take the oath or affirmation required by law. In the
event of natural, manmade or war-caused emergencies which result in conditions
of disaster or extreme peril to life, property and resources, all District
employees are subject to disaster service activities as assigned to them by
their supervisors. (Government Code 3100-3102)
The Superintendent or
designee shall administer the above oath when District employees are hired.
Legally employed
non-citizens shall be exempt from taking this oath. (Government Code 3101)
At the advice of legal
counsel, the Superintendent or designee may exempt a prospective employee from
taking the above oath if he/she raises a valid religious objection.
